WebIce — apply ice packs for 20 minutes every 2 hours (never apply ice directly to skin). Compress — firmly bandage the injury or use a compression stocking. Elevate — lie or sit with leg raised. You can use pain relief medicines as advised by your doctor or pharmacist. Don’t use heat or massage to treat an injured knee. Most injuries cause your … Web22 jul. 2024 · 3) Compression. The compression is effective for reducing swelling, which in turn eases knee pain. You can easily do this with an elastic medical bandage wrapped around your injured or sore area. The wrapping should be snug, but not constricting. If it’s too tight, you may feel increased pain.
